The Flying Lemur

I went with Ben, which is nothing like my birth name.  This is fine by me, since I've never liked what my parents called me.  Ben's a good, classic name, it's age-appropriate, and nobody I currently know has it.  And Ben Kenobi is my favorite Star Wars character.  So there's that.   8)

Cheaney

I knew somebody named Vicki and I just always loved the name. After taking this journey and battling "myself", I think it's a little fate that I loved the name that's Latin for victory.
